How We Evaluated These 6 Cu ft Fireproof Safes
Each pick was assessed across 5 criteria weighted for real-world use.
Independent Fire Evidence, Not Brand Reputation
Checked whether each model's fire-resistance claim is backed by an independent classification (UL, ETL) or is only a manufacturer's own stated figure, since brand reputation and steel weight alone don't establish a duration.
Time and Temperature as Separate Facts
Recorded fire duration and test temperature separately for each model rather than accepting a vague 'fireproof' label, since a 30-minute rating and a 2-hour rating protect very differently in a real house fire.
Water Evidence Verified Independently
Checked water-resistance claims (submersion depth, duration) as a separate fact from the fire rating, since the two protections are tested and certified independently even on the same product.
Usable Capacity Over Nominal Cubic Feet
Compared interior dimensions, shelf layout, and door clearance rather than trusting nominal cubic-foot figures alone, since insulation and hardware can meaningfully shrink usable space.
Ownership Details: Weight, Anchoring, and Lock Support
Weighed empty and loaded weight, anchoring hardware, and lock or key replacement support, since a fireproof safe is a long-term purchase that outlives its first key or battery.

Frequently Asked Questions
Does the cubic-foot number on a 6 cu ft fireproof safes include the door and shelving space?
Nominal cubic-foot figures are typically based on the full interior cavity before subtracting shelving or door-hardware intrusion, so real usable space is somewhat less than the advertised number.
How much does fire insulation reduce usable interior space?
It varies by model and fire-duration rating, but insulation commonly accounts for a meaningful share of the difference between a safe's exterior footprint and its interior capacity, more so on longer-duration (1-2 hour) models than on lighter 30-minute chests.
What's the real difference between 'fireproof' and 'fire-resistant' safes?
No consumer safe is truly fireproof in the sense of being immune to fire; every model is rated for a specific duration and temperature after which its contents are no longer guaranteed protected. 'Fire-resistant' is the more accurate term, and the specific UL or ETL classification (time and temperature) tells you more than either marketing word alone.
What does a UL fire classification actually certify?
A UL Classified rating means an independent lab tested that specific model to a defined time-and-temperature standard (commonly 1/2 hour at 1550°F, 1 hour at 1700°F, or 2 hours at 1850°F) and confirmed the interior stayed below a safe threshold for paper documents. It's a model-specific certification, not a general brand claim.
Does a fireproof safe also protect against water damage?
Not automatically. Fire and water resistance are tested and certified separately, even on the same product, so check both ratings independently rather than assuming a fireproof safe is also waterproof, or vice versa. Many current SentrySafe and Master Lock models document both, but budget safes may only address one.
